We arrived at the port in Long Beach around 12:45pm and it was the perfect time, as there were no lines to get in and we were directed to an open window to check in right away. The employees in the check in area were friendly and helpful and our check in took about 5 minutes at the most. We had photos taken before we got on board and walked onto the Paradise with no line ahead of us. We went to the Lido deck to relax for a bit before going to our room, which was to be available at 1:30pm. I bought a soda sticker and Carnival mug for my 8 year old daughter. If I had it to do again, I probably would not have bought the soda; we brought 2 12 packs on board with us and didn't even use 1 of them. We had no trouble bringing this, as well as a bottle of wine with us.

We had an interior room on the Main deck. The room was surprisingly large for what I was expecting, and the bathroom was bigger than I remember the bathrooms being. My 8 year old slept in a pull down bed and loved it.

We ate dinner that night, and the next two nights in the Destiny dining room. Our waiter and his assistant were outstanding. Both made a great effort to remember our names and our preferences for meals. The food was outstanding. We also had meals in the Paris Restaurant and at the Pizzeria.

Cabin Review

Interior

Our room was an interior and the first time we had stayed in one as we usually get an oceanview. It was surprisingly large for what we were expecting. The bathroom and shower were very good sized.

We were one of two rooms on our floor who decorated their doors. Since it was Super Bowl weekend, the other person (who was a Steelers fan) decorated with football decor.
